How Much Will Your Legal Representation Cost?

Comprehending the fees related to legal representation is essential for individuals facing criminal charges. Legal fees tend to fluctuate considerably based on the counsel's background, the complexity of the case, and the geographical location. Generally, defense attorneys may charge on an hourly basis, a flat fee, or a retainer. Hourly charges may vary considerably, while flat fees offer greater consistency in budgeting.

It is essential for individuals to address payment structures and any additional costs upfront, including filing fees and investigative costs. Certain lawyers may offer payment plans to address clients' financial situations.

In addition, recognizing the likely costs of failing to hire a competent attorney—such as harsh penalties or false convictions—can additionally highlight the significance of choosing quality legal representation. Ultimately, clear cost information can enable clients take knowledgeable steps during a trying time.

What Is the Typical Timeline for a Criminal Defense Case?

The typical timeline for a criminal defense case can vary considerably, typically extending anywhere from a few months to several years. Factors influencing duration consist of case complexity, judicial scheduling, and negotiation processes, each significantly affecting the overall proceedings.

Can an Attorney Promise a Specific Outcome for My Case?

An attorney cannot guarantee a specific conclusion for a legal matter, as such matters include many factors. Such professionals can deliver professional guidance and strategies, but ultimately, the outcomes are determined by the evidence and judicial system's discretion.

What Occurs When I Am Unable to Afford a Criminal Defense Lawyer

When a person cannot afford a defense lawyer, they could be eligible for a public defense lawyer. Alternatively, certain defense attorneys extend flexible payment plans or discounted rates according to their economic needs, making legal assistance available to all.
